What are the top payment processors in 2019?

Best Credit Card Processors 2019Lori Fairbanks, StaffJanuary 2, 2019You have a lot of options when it comes to choosing a credit card processing company, but it can be hard to decide which one will be the best fit for your business. In our testing, we looked for transparent pricing with low rates and few fees, month-to-month contracts and reliable customer support. See our top recommendations, below, or check out our credit card processing guide if you want tips to help you choose the right processor for your business.Our Best PicksTo help you find the right processor, we researched and analyzed dozens of options. Here’s a roundup of our 2019 best picks for credit card processing companies and an explanation of how we chose them.Best for Flexible TermsFlagshipRates : 0.30% + $0.10 above interchange per transactionRead review Visit SiteBest for Small Business OverallHelcimRates : 0.25% + $0.08 above interchange per transactionRead review Visit SiteBest for MobileSquareRates: 2.75% flat rate per transactionRead review Visit SiteBest Online ProcessorStripeRates: 2.9% plus $0.30 cents flat rate per transactionRead review Visit SiteBest Low-Volume ProcessorPayPalRates: 2.7% flat rate per transactionRead ReviewBest for RetailFirst DataRates: Starting at 0.39 to 1.89% + $0.15 cents per transactionRead ReviewFlagship Merchant ServicesBest for Flexible TermsSummaryFlagship Merchant Services is our pick for flexible terms because it offers favorable month-to-month terms to all its merchants, with no setup, gateway setup or early termination fees. This full-service credit card processing company has low rates and offers both tiered and interchange-plus pricing, so you can choose the pricing model that's best for your business. The service includes a merchant account and a wide range of credit card processing options, including in-person, online and mobile credit card processing. If you need a more advanced solution, you also have the choice of using a full-featured iPad POS system. Flagship has an easy application process and 24/7 customer support.Read our full review of Flagship Merchant ServicesHelcimBest for Small Business OverallSummaryHelcim is one of the most transparent companies in the industry. It provides interchange-plus pricing to all its merchants and posts its complete rates and fees on its website, so you know exactly what you'll pay. Its rates are low, it offers volume-based discounts and its one of the few companies with a rate lock, guaranteeing its margin won't increase over the life of your account. Helcim has in-person, online and mobile processing, plus more advanced solutions such as invoicing, recurring payments, and level 3 and multicurrency processing. It provides its services on a month-to-month basis, charges no early termination fee and has 24/7 phone support.Read our full review of HelcimSquareBest for MobileSummarySquare provides a fast and easy way to accept credit card payments anytime, anywhere, and is our mobile processing best pick. First Data provides 24/7 phone support and live chat.Read our full review of First DataWhat to Expect in 2019It’s taken American consumers longer to begin using mobile wallets like Apple Pay, Google Pay, and Samsung Pay than industry experts expected, but usage continues to grow, and according to a Zion Market Research report, 90 percent of cell phone users will make a mobile payment by 2020, up from just 50 percent in 2017. Globally, U.N. payment experts predict that in-store mobile payments will finally overtake credit card usage by 2020. This is good news for merchants that have the technology to accept mobile payments because consumers that pay with mobile wallets spend more and shop more frequently, according to a recent study by operations management researchers at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ign.Physical credit cards will soon be upgraded to contactless, tap-and-go credit cards that use near-field communication (NFC) – the same technology that powers mobile payments. The benefit of contactless cards is that transactions are faster than those made using EMV chip cards but just as secure. For merchants and consumers that disliked the slower transaction times of EMV cards, tap-and-go cards will be a welcomed update. Chase, the largest U.S. issuer of credit cards, plans to roll out tap-and-go Chase Visa credit cards to customers whose cards are up for renewal in 2019, as well as those who open new accounts. Where are the best places online to sell air purifier to people in China?

Tmall Global has undoubtedly become a nice platform for foreign brands to sell products to Chinese customers. Alibaba has such a huge number of users that customers prefer to buy products on Taobao, Tmall and Alibaba.Tmall, China's largest B2C platform owned by e-commerce conglomerate Alibaba Group Holdings Ltd., controls over 50 percent of China's B2C market share.In 2013, Tmall launched Tmall Global: a cross-border, online platform that allows international brands and retailers to sell directly to Chinese consumers without having a physical presence in China. With Tmall Global, orders can be shipped directly from abroad and payments may be settled in the preferred currency. The goods are sent directly to China by consolidated shipment or express mail delivery, and distributed through Tmall bonded warehouses. Tmall's international cross-border dropshipping specialists ensure delivery to Chinese consumers within 5-8 work days.In this article, we walk you through the eligibility requirements, application and set-up procedures for setting up an online shop on Tmall Global.Basic Business RequirementsCompanies registered outside of mainland China are eligible to participate on Tmall Global. The company must have a retail or trading license in the country of origin, and either own the brand or be an authorized distributor. It must be:A registered corporate entity outside of mainland ChinaPossess retail and trade qualifications overseasBe the brand owner or authorized agency or possess the purchase voucherPossess the relevant stock certificatesOperating Process RequirementsTo comply with Chinese consumer laws, foreign merchants need to offer Chinese language customer support, provide a way to handle customer returns in China and arrange overseas shipping directly to Chinese consumers. Tmall Global can assist with outsourcing these processes to third party service providers.Products: Products originally produced or sold overseas must be genuine, complete with a certificate of origin and clear both Chinese international customs and Tmall Global security.Labeling: Product labels must use Chinese descriptions, international units of measurement and feature Chinese language customer support.Logistics: Logistics services must commence within 72 hours via either direct delivery or from a mainland China bonded warehouse. A tracking delivery system is also required.Service: After sale services must have set locations for handling returns on the Chinese mainland.Choosing your storeFlagship StoreIn order to open a flagship store the products must have the relevant trade mark registrations in Hong Kong (® or ™). If the merchant is a brand owner, they must provide the trademark registration certificate for their products. If the merchant is an exclusive authorized dealer, they must also provide the letter of authorization for selling the products.MarketplaceTo open a marketplace the merchant must have a Class 35 trademark or 'Service Mark' in Hong Kong for the brand. If the merchant is the owner of the service mark, they must also provide a trademark registration certificate. If the merchant is not the owner, they must provide the service mark and evidence of their exclusive authorization to operate a store on Tmall.hk Website using the service mark.Specialty StoreTo open a specialty store the merchant must have evidence of the product source and invoices for the products purchased. The name of the shop shall not infringe the legitimate rights of others. Specialty store types may sell products of up to two categories.Authorized StoreTo open an authorized store, the products must have trade mark registration in Hong Kong. If the merchant is not the owner of the trademark, they must also provide evidence of authorization to operate a store on the Tmall.hk platform.Entry Preparation1. Determine needs from third party service providers (TPs)In March this year, Tmall announced an invitation-only policy with regard to Tmall Global registration. Until recently, foreign companies were able to sign up on their own via Tmall Global. However, companies must now use authorized 'Tmall Partners' (TPs) with an existing relationship with Tmall to gain invitation to the site. As a result, an industry of Tmall Partners has erupted, with a multitude of large and small players occupying the space. It is crucial for smaller brands, or those newer to the China market, to find a cost-effective and trustworthy Tmall Partner.2. Complete negotiations and sign contracts with TPs3. Determine compatibility and resource requirements4. Create logistics plan5. Prepare necessary documents6. Reserve technical resources7. Begin Application Programming Interface (API) integrationStore Application1. Sign Tmall.com/Alipay agreement2. Open an Alipay accountThe foreign company needs to open an Alipay account to be able to receive payment. Alipay works much like Paypal in the west, linking an Alipay merchant account to the company's bank account. Chinese consumers can pay for products through Alipay in RMB. Alipay then converts the RMB into foreign currency and remits it to the company's foreign bank account, which means there is no need to open a Chinese bank account. Alipay charges a service fee between 1.8 and 3 percent of the transaction value. The higher the monthly transaction value is, the lower the fee.Fees and ChargesDepositMerchants opening any store type must submit the required $25,000 security deposit to operate via Tmall Global. This one-time fee is used as collateral in the case of any damages or expenses incurred by Tmall Global or any customer as a result of merchants' breach of the terms and conditions of the Tmall Global Merchant Service Agreement and other rules and policies of Tmall Global.Annual FeeAn annual fee is payable to Tmall Global yearly for services rendered. This fee is dependent upon the merchant's registered primary category. Merchants applying for multiple categories will pay the highest annual fee of the categories they are operating.Real Time Transaction FeeTmall Global charges a commission fee based on the category of the product sold. The commission fee is calculated using the product price and the logistics cost: Commission Fee ={(Product Price) + (Logistics Fee)}* Applicable Commission Rate.Alipay Service FeeAlipay charges a one percent service fee, applied to each transaction via Tmall.hk. The applicable transaction is the total of the product price and logistics fee: Alipay Service Fee =((Product Price) + (Logistics Fee))* .01. Technical Service Fees charged by Tmall Global are exclusive of any taxes, duties or other governmental levies or any financial charges.
